Paige Spiranac reveals she has ‘been on a journey to build her booty’ and shares photo of her ‘growth’

PAIGE SPIRANAC has revealed her journey to build her booty as she shared a picture of her progress.

The 30-year-old American has become a social media sensation, having previously played golf professionally.

Spiranac has built up a massive following on Instagram of almost four million with many loving her raunchy snaps.

She has previously admitted to trying to “build” her “booty” and has posted an update on her Instagram story for fans.

Spiranac posted a picture of herself wearing tight pink gym wear while taking a mirror selfie.

She wrote: “As you know, I’ve been on a journey to build my booty.

“Genetics aren’t in my favour for booty gains but I’ve been working hard and have seen changes.”

“I have seen even more growth recently.

“Consistency with routine and increased protein have been key for me.”

Spiranac also recently swapped golf for baseball as she threw the first pitch at a Milwaukee Brewers MLB game.

She was seen in a Brewers shirt as she entered the field of play, with the shirt being put into a knot at the waist.

Paige then chucked the ball to get the game underway, before later being pictured with her very own bobblehead.

It is the second year running Paige has thrown the opening pitch for the Brewers, having also done so when they faced the New York Yankees in September last year.
